The low angular momentum flow model for Sgr A* | |||||
Co-authors | ||||||||
Abstract |
We examine the low angular momentum flow model of Sgr A*, using two-dimensional radiation hydrodynamical calculations based on the parameters of the specific angular momentum and total energy estimated in the recent analyses of stellar wind of nearby stars around Sgr A*. The accretion flow with the plausible parameters is non-stationary and the irregularly oscillatory shock is formed in the inner region of a few tens to a hundred and sixty Schwarzschild radii. Due to the oscillatory shock, the luminosity and the mass outflow rate vary by more than a factor of 2-5 on time scales of an hour to several days. The oscillatory shock is necessarily triggered if the specific angular momentum and the specific energy belong to or are located just nearby in the range of parameters responsible for a stationary centrifugally pressure-supported shock in the inviscid accretion flow. These time variabilities may be relevant to the flare activities of Sgr A*. |
